Output 33add02567b8b0ab70ed9399f86cc077185560497c02665bdf3a22239ba36854:3

value
1503000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e59ff491f3d737bc28014d36c9f60da8e12ba852 OP_EQUAL
address
3NdAHNACcdnmNYyZTDK8jyM3DezkLF9fdx
transaction
33add02567b8b0ab70ed9399f86cc077185560497c02665bdf3a22239ba36854
confirmations
321112
spent
true